J can complete a work in 21 days, K can complete it in 42 days and L can complete it in 63 days. If J, K and L work together, in how many days can they complete the work? |
$11 \frac{6}{11}$ $11 \frac{3}{11}$ $11 \frac{4}{11}$ $11 \frac{5}{11}$ |
$11 \frac{5}{11}$ |
J = 21 days, K = 42 days, L = 63 days, ⇒ Time required for J + K + L to complete the work = \(\frac{126}{6+3+2}\) = \(\frac{126}{11}\) = \( { 11}_{11 }^{5 } \) days, ..(\(\frac{Work}{Efficiency}\) = Time) |
